Gloss phenomena and image analysis of atomic force microscopy in molecular and cell biology
Jie Zhu1, Tanya Sabharwal, Lianhong Guo
1Cardiac Biophysics and Bioengineering Laboratory, College of Science, Northwest A&F University, Yangling, Shaanxi, China. medfbi@gmail.com
Abstract:
Proper sample preparation, scan setup, data collection and image analysis are key factors in successful atomic force microscopy (AFM), which can avoid gloss phenomena effectively from unreasonable manipulations or instrumental defaults. Fresh cleaved mica and newly treated glass cover were checked first as the substrates for all of the sample preparation for AFM. Then, crystals contamination from buffer was studied separately or combined with several biologic samples, and the influence of scanner, scan mode and cantilever to data collection was also discussed intensively using molecular and cellular samples. At last, images treatment and analysis with off-line software had been focused on standard and biologic samples, and artificial glosses were highly considered for their high probability.
